Aceasta este comanda mkdep care poate fi rulată în furnizorul de găzduire gratuit OnWorks folosind una dintre multiplele noastre stații de lucru online gratuite, cum ar fi Ubuntu Online, Fedora Online, emulator online Windows sau emulator online MAC OS
PROGRAM:
NUME
mkdep - construiți lista de dependențe Makefile
REZUMAT
mkdep [-ap] [-f fişier] [steaguri] fişier [...]
DESCRIERE
mkdep ia un set de steaguri pentru compilatorul C și o listă de fișiere sursă C ca argumente și
construiește un set de dependențe de fișiere include care sunt scrise în fișierul ``.depend''.
Un exemplu de utilizare a acestuia într-un Makefile ar putea fi:
CFLAGS= -O -I../include
SRCS= fisier1.c fisier2.c
depinde:
mkdep ${CFLAGS} ${SRCS}
unde macro-ul SRCS este lista de fișiere sursă C și macro-ul CFLAGS este lista de steaguri
pentru compilatorul C.
Opțiunile sunt următoarele:
-a Adăugați la fișierul de ieșire, astfel încât multiple mkdep's pot fi conduse de la un singur
Makefile.
-f fişier
Scrieți dependențele fișierelor de includere la fişier, în loc de ``.depend'' implicit.
-p Provoca mkdep pentru a produce dependențe de forma:
program: program.c
astfel încât fabricațiile ulterioare vor produce program direct din modulul său C, mai degrabă decât
folosind un intermediar .o modul. Acest lucru este util pentru programele a căror sursă este
cuprinse într-un singur modul.
Utilizați mkdep online folosind serviciile onworks.net